Two Tonne Annie... errr Rosé

Rosé is due anytime between today and Christmas day.

Her "loin waist" went from 16"  to 22" ... and the biggest part of the stomach is now 25.5". 

Now this is a girl who is not quite 14 3/4" in height. (at the withers) When lying down...she is double the width of her mother Rayna AND she is now carrying a pretty hefty size "udder" in the rear quarter.  So right now when she walks... she looks similar to a Dachshound - belly really close to the floor.

Eddie says she looks like a walking "Old Medical Doctor's bag"

She has become a very picky and small eater for the last 2 nights ... but won't put her nose up to some nice warm rice.... morsels of chicken and an evening snack of plain yogurt.


At my feet.... most of the time giving me that look. 
Kinda like the one I gave to my husband in my last trimestre with both my kids.
I do feel for her - internal movements, pressure on the bladder... pressure on the diaphram... hard to breathe at times... ah yes those were the days.




There is no waisteline here.
